Correction for ‘Copper and cobalt nanoparticles embedded in naturally derived graphite electrodes for the sensing of the neurotransmitter epinephrine’ by Kanchan Bala et al., New J. Chem., 2018, DOI: 10.1039/c8nj00881g.


The authors would like to correct Fig. 2, as Fig. 2(d) is incorrect in the published article. The correct Fig. 2 is shown below.
image file: c8nj90029a-f2.tif
Fig. 2 (a and b) TEM images of sample 2; Co nanoparticles are clearly observed in the intercalated sites. (c) TEM image of sample 3; Cu–Co nanoparticles embedded in the graphite matrix. (d) HRTEM image of the selected area in (c). The inset shows the corresponding FFT pattern. The white circles show the embedded nanoparticles.
